Open: New London Housing Authority Senior / Disabled Public Housing

The New London Housing Authority (NLHA) is currently accepting Public Housing waiting list pre-applications for senior/disabled households.Please note: The NLHA does not offer a Public Housing program for families.The NLHA offers one Public Housing community with 62 units for senior/disabled households.There are two ways to apply:

  1. Visit the NLHA to pick up a pre-application, located at 505 Division St., New London, WI 54961, during normal office hours.
  2. Request to have a pre-applicaiton mailed to you by calling (920) 982-8509 during normal office hours.
Once the pre-application has been completed, it can be mailed or hand delivered to the address listed above.No documents are needed at this time.The NLHA does have a preference for applicants that live and/or work in New London.For more information, call the NLHA at (920) 982-8509 during normal office hours.

Reasonable Accommodation

Applicants who need help completing the application due to disability can make a reasonable accommodation request to the housing authority via (920)982-8509.

Open: New London Housing Authority Section 8 Voucher

The New London Housing Authority (NLHA)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her waiting list is currently open until further notice.

New London, WI is about 40 miles west of Green Bay, WI.

There are two ways to apply:

  1. Visit the NLHA to pick up a pre-application, located at 505 Division St., New London, WI 54961, during normal office hours.
  2. Request to have a pre-applicaiton mailed to you by calling (920) 982-8509 during normal office hours.

Once the pre-application has been completed, it can be mailed or hand delivered to the address listed above.

No documents are needed at this time.

The NLHA does have a preference for applicants that live and/or work in New London.

As of July 2017, the NLHA is not issuing vouchers due to lack of funds.

For more information, call the NLHA at (920) 982-8509 during normal office hours.

Reasonable Accommodation

Applicants who need help completing the application due to disability can make a reasonable accommodation request to the housing authority via (920)982-8509.

About New London Housing Authority

505 Division Street, New London, WI (920) 982-8509

New London Housing Authority provides affordable housing for up to 160 low and moderate income households through its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her (HCV) and Public Housing programs..

Housing Authority Jurisdiction

Low-income housing managed by New London Housing Authority is located in New London, WI.

Households with a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her managed by this housing authority must rent within its jurisdiction.
